Privacy Policy | Imprint | Prinect Know How | Prinect Release Notes "Destination" option When a print job is processed by a sequence in the Prinect workflow not only do you have the processed PDF documents or pages that generally run through the various sequences or are output but you also have additional data that are created or copies of the processed data that are saved. In "Destination", you define how and where these data will be saved. This means that you can save, for example, the PDF documents processed by a sequence also as a side result. After the whole Prinect workflow has finished, you can then understand how a sequence processed the job data. You can specify the paths for the output files in the various Destination setups. In the path name box, the default setting for the output folder is "$Template". This is a variable that creates a folder with the name of the current BookletProof sequence. The folder is created the moment a new job is created and this BookletProof sequence is assigned to the new job. "Output is" list box This is where you define how the data will be saved: •intermediate result The resulting data are saved but are processed by subsequent sequences and are released for overwriting after they are sent to the next processing stage. •saved result The resulting data are saved and can be used for processing by subsequent sequences. However, they remain saved and are not overwritten by subsequent sequences. •Temporary side result As a side result, the data are also saved out of the normal processing path. The data saved as a temporary side result can be overwritten by subsequent sequences. In other words, they are processed further by subsequent sequences and released for overwriting after they are sent to the next processing step. •Saved side result As a side result, the data are also saved out of the normal processing path. The data saved as a "side result" remain saved and are not overwritten by subsequent sequences, i.e. these data are filed as "backups". "Page Softproofs" group "Store" list box You can choose between the following options if a side result option is set in the "Output is" list box: •Job internal The generated soft proof documents are filed below the "PTJobs\Jobs" folder. The pages or documents are used within the workflow. •Job external You can select a folder for filing the generated documents in the file system of the Prinect server or you can create a new folder. This can be the hotfolder of a third-party product, for example, in order to enable further processing in an automatic workflow. You can enter the path and name of the folder manually or use the "Browse" function to locate the desired folder. "Name Rule" option This is where you can select a rule for naming the output files of this sequence. The use of name rules lets you, for example, use certain data of the print job in the file names. The name rules that were defined in "Administration > Resources > Rules for File and Folder Names" display in the list (see Rules for File and Folder Names).

Note: Not all result types mentioned here are available in all sequence types.
Prerequisite: You can use this group only if a soft proofer (soft proof, PDF export, Tiff export, etc.) was set as the proofer (in the "on" list box).
